EMPLOYMENT Skills I AND ii

061 and 062 – Employment Skills I - II– 1-4 credits

· Full Year - Placement – Grade 11, 12

Students in Employment Skills Class will explore post-secondary training/employment, self-advocacy and create a career plan. Students will complete job applications, prepare resumes, participate in simulated interviews, explore various job opportunities and participate in workplace readiness training with a job coach. Students will learn the skills needed to meet employer expectations on a job site.

Training and hours will be logged to assist students in working towards the Ohio Means Jobs Readiness Seal and the Community Service Seal (Full Year; 1-4 Total Credits pending outside work experience)
